PPL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2020 in Review

775 of the 4,877 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in PPL Corp (PPL) for Q2 2020, worth a combined $13.4B — up 4.5% from $12.8B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 85 funds opened new PPL positions and 80 closed out — a net gain of 5 holders — while 254 added to existing stakes and 324 trimmed.

The largest buyer was BlackRock, adding an estimated $322M. The largest seller was Invesco, cutting an estimated $112M.
